Output 88376fe7254328067c004191377c57e8a32d1988bac39781177098f1bb29cf26:1

value
80313989
script pubkey
OP_0 OP_PUSHBYTES_20 e07da51c02495594004c7a2652e13440e31b5e54
address
bc1qup7628qzf92egqzv0gn99cf5gr33khj5wkee24
transaction
88376fe7254328067c004191377c57e8a32d1988bac39781177098f1bb29cf26